Chad Holland, Community Bank President, as well as Executive Vice President and Advisory Director, of Childress InterBank since Sept. 30, 2002, plans to hang up his full-time banking hat on Oct. 1. Employed by InterBank for over 25 years and in the banking business 41 years, Holland will continue in his banking profession on a part-time basis through the end of 2025. Scheduled for Tuesday, Dec. 9, InterBank plans to celebrate Holland’s retirement in conjunction with its Holiday Open House.
Childress County Heritage Museum will celebrate the birthday of their building — originally the Childress Post Office — during a 90th Birthday Bash from 4-7 p.m. Saturday, Sept. 27.

Kelli Killian, RN, is settling into her role as the new Chief Nursing Officer (CNO) at Collingsworth General Hospital (CGH), bringing more than a decade of nursing leadership experience and deep community ties to the position. Collingsworth General Hospital
